Optimization and Implementation of ECC Networking of Railway Transmission System

Abstract: With the renewal of railway transmission system equipment and the expansion of network scale, problems such as unstable internal communication between network elements and inefficient network management O&M have become increasingly prominent. This paper studies the transmission system ECC principles and optimization rules. Based on the ECC current status analysis of the Wuhan-Guangzhou high-speed railway transmission system, the ECC optimization scheme is formulated and implemented. The scheme effectively improves the stability and the network management O&M efficiency of the transmission system.

Key words: ECC, transmission system, network management
